Organize your finances
These are all factors before investing even while you are in debt to consider. One of the most important questions to consider, you have all your finances organized? Do not even try to invest your money for a profit, without knowing where you are thinking, especially if you owe money to start your finances. Take some time and organize all your finances and make sure that you have separate accounts for your money. Create an account for savings, daily expenses, emergencies, etc. This will help you figure out how much money is needed to pay your bills and other expenses, and also how much you spend or invest. The next thing you want to achieve is to get your debts in order. You know who you owe money, and exactly how much. Make a detailed action plan to pay this money back, and then figure out how to incorporate this plan into your daily expenses. You can even create a separate account for this, to get you better organized. Once you know exactly how much you spend and save, you are willing to invest.

401k and Retirement Plans
Many companies are now accounted for half of what you invest in your retirement. This is free money, and depending on your situation, should not be overlooked. Even if you do not throw a lot in this account, it's definitely a good idea to consider when you think about the future.
Compound Interest
Compound interest is a very important factor in the investment that you can get very large amounts of money if you know how it works. Take a look at this scenario:
Dan invests in age from 20 to 30 years. He bets $ 3,000 a year into an IRA account. Paul begins putting money in an IRA, when he is 30 and remains until it is 60th He is also $ 3000 a year in this investment. Paul contributes $ 90,000 and Dan contributes $ 30,000. But at the age of 60, Paul would have $ 283,500 and $ 315,500 would have Dan.
This just shows the power of compound interest, and it does more than you can imagine. This is why you start young, no matter what your situation require.
Before you invest, while you start going into debt, make sure you know where your financial situation is. After knowing how much you owe, how much you are able to invest, start the smartest and safest strategy to invest for your future.
